This appears to have either gone too far or not far enough, since the
current xenial of:

4.4.0-143-generic #169-Ubuntu SMP Thu Feb 7 07:56:38 UTC 2019 x86_64
x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ux

now fails to build the virtualbox client modules with:
---------------
/t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c: In function 
‘rtR0MemObjNativeLockUser’:
/t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:1123:33: warning: passing argument 
6 of ‘get_user_pages’ makes pointer from integer without a cast 
[-Wint-conversion]
                                 fWrite,                 /* force write access. 
*/
                                 ^
In file included from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/the-linux-kernel.h:101:0,
                 from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:31:
include/linux/mm.h:1222:6: note: expected ‘struct page **’ but argument is of 
type ‘int’
 long get_user_pages(struct task_struct *tsk, struct mm_struct *mm,
      ^
/t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:1125:33: warning: passing argument 
7 of ‘get_user_pages’ from incompatible pointer type 
[-Wincompatible-pointer-types]
                                 &pMemLnx->apPages[0],   /* Page array. */
                                 ^
In file included from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/the-linux-kernel.h:101:0,
                 from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:31:
include/linux/mm.h:1222:6: note: expected ‘struct vm_area_struct **’ but 
argument is of type ‘struct page **’
 long get_user_pages(struct task_struct *tsk, struct mm_struct *mm,
      ^
/t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:1113:18: error: too many arguments 
to function ‘get_user_pages’
             rc = get_user_pages(pTask,                  /* Task for fault 
accounting. */
                  ^
In file included from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/the-linux-kernel.h:101:0,
                 from /t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.c:31:
include/linux/mm.h:1222:6: note: declared here
 long get_user_pages(struct task_struct *tsk, struct mm_struct *mm,
      ^
scripts/Makefile.build:285: recipe for target 
'/tmp/vbox.0/r0drv/linux/memobj-r0drv-linux.o' failed
---------------

against the current virtualbox release (6.04). The -142 kernels didn't
have this problem.

Sidenote: my understanding is that the dkms modules haven't been
required by virtualbox in several years now. The 5.1.xx series is also
probably obsolete.
